Types of Patio Heating Equipment
When picking patio heating equipment, it's necessary to comprehend the numerous options offered. Below is a comprehensive comparison of the most popular types of patio heaters:
Type of Heater
Description
Benefits
Downsides
Gas Patio Heaters
These are normally high, freestanding units powered by propane or natural gas.
- Provides a substantial amount of heat
- Portable (propane systems)
- Quick to warm up
- Requires gas lines or propane tanks
- Can be pricey to operate
- Safety issues if not utilized effectively
Electric Patio Heaters
These can be ceiling-mounted, wall-mounted, or portable systems powered by electrical energy.
- Easy to set up and utilize
- Quiet operation
- No requirement for gas lines
- Limited heating variety
- Requires an electrical outlet
- Higher operating expense if used extensively
Infrared Patio Heaters
Infrared heaters produce infrared radiation, warming things more than the air.
- Instant heat
- Efficient and eco-friendly
- Can be set up in various setups
- Affects only the area within view
- May not be as effective in windy conditions
Fire Pits and Fireplaces
Wood-burning or gas-powered functions developing a comfortable environment.
- Natural ambiance and warmth
- Often multifunctional (cooking options)
- Social gathering centerpiece
- Requires more maintenance
- Risk of open flames
- May have regional regulations
Portable Patio Heaters
Smaller, movable units developed for easy transport.
- Versatile and adaptable to different settings
- Many options offered
- Easy storage
- Limited heating location
- May not be as effective as bigger systems
Key Considerations for Patio Heating Equipment
Selecting the right type of patio heating equipment depends upon numerous factors. Here are some crucial factors to consider:
- Size of the Patio: Larger areas might require more than one heating unit or a more powerful heater to guarantee reliable heat circulation.
- Location: Consider where your heater will be in relation to wind, shade, and prospective blockages that might block heat.
- Kind of Gathering: The type of activity you intend on will influence your choice. For casual interacting socially, a fire pit might be perfect, while a more formal dining setup may take advantage of a gas or electric heater.
- Safety Regulations: Check local regulations regarding outdoor heating equipment to guarantee compliance and security.
- Fuel Source: Determine if you choose electrical energy, propane, natural gas, or wood. Each has its pros and cons relating to expense, convenience, and availability.
Setup Tips
- For gas patio heaters, engaging a professional for installation is highly recommended to make sure security.
- Electrical systems typically require a certified electrical contractor for installation, particularly for irreversible components.
- Portable heaters offer versatility, however guarantee they are put on stable ground and away from combustible products.
